Door stopper installation services involve securely attaching devices designed to prevent doors from swinging open too far or closing abruptly. These services typically include selecting the appropriate type of door stop for the property, measuring and positioning it correctly, and installing it firmly to ensure reliable operation. Whether for interior or exterior doors, professional installers can handle a variety of door stop styles, including wall-mounted, baseboard, or floor-mounted options, ensuring they function effectively and blend seamlessly with the property's design.

This service helps address several common problems faced by homeowners. For instance, it can prevent doors from damaging walls or furniture when swung open forcefully. It also reduces noise caused by doors slamming shut unexpectedly, which can be especially helpful in homes with children or shared living spaces. Additionally, door stopper installation can improve safety by preventing doors from closing unexpectedly and pinching fingers or causing accidents. For properties with high traffic or frequent use, having properly installed door stops can extend the lifespan of doors and walls, saving on repair costs over time.

Properties that often benefit from door stopper installation include residential homes, apartments, and condos, particularly in areas with high foot traffic or where children live. Commercial buildings, such as offices, retail stores, and hospitality venues, also frequently utilize door stops to manage door movement and protect fixtures. Additionally, properties with exterior doors exposed to wind or weather may require sturdy stops to prevent doors from swinging open uncontrollably. Regardless of the property type, a professional installation ensures that the door stops are correctly placed and securely fixed to provide long-lasting functionality.

What is involved in installing a door stopper? Local contractors typically assess the door and surface, then securely attach the stopper using appropriate hardware to ensure proper function and durability.

Can door stoppers be installed on different types of doors? Yes, service providers can install door stoppers on various door types, including wooden, metal, and hollow-core doors, tailored to the specific surface and usage.

Are there different types of door stoppers available? There are several types, such as wall-mounted, floor-mounted, and hinge-mounted stoppers, and local pros can recommend the best option based on the door and environment.

What surfaces can door stoppers be installed on? Door stoppers can be installed on most surfaces, including drywall, concrete, tile, and wood, with appropriate hardware and installation techniques by local contractors.

Is professional installation necessary for door stoppers? While some door stoppers can be installed DIY, many people prefer professional installation to ensure safety, proper placement, and secure attachment by local service providers.
